The Armenian President accepting the credentials of Ambassador Arisyan: Our relations with Syria are strong and solid

Yerevan (ST): The Extraordinary and Plenipotentiary Ambassador of Syria to the Republic of Armenia, Dr. Nora Arisyan, presented her credentials to Armenian President Vahakn Khachaturian.

The Armenian President praised the strong relations between the two friendly countries, Syria and Armenia, which are based on solid historical foundations, expressing his confidence that this appointment will contribute to strengthening the friendship relations between Syria and Armenia.

The Armenian president considered that the appointment of an ambassador to Syria of Armenian origin indicates the depth of the historical relations between the two countries, expressing his readiness to do everything possible to deepen bilateral relations and expand cooperation in various fields that benefit the two friendly countries and peoples.

He also affirmed the love of the Armenian people to Syria, expressing gratitude to Syria for embracing the Armenians, survivors of the genocide committed against them by the Ottomans.

In turn, Ambassador Arisyan expressed her pride in representing the Syrian Arab Republic in Armenia and conveyed the greetings of President Bashar al-Assad to the President of the Republic of Armenia, stressing that she will make every effort possible to develop and strengthen bilateral relations for the benefit of the two friendly peoples and countries, especially since this appointment coincides with the thirtieth anniversary of the establishment of diplomatic relations between the two countries.
